Aim of the conference:
The conference aims to bring together leading academic scientists, researchers and research scholars to share knowledge, experiences and research results about all aspects of Innovation and Entrepreneurship Development and to offer an excellent networking opportunity for academics, researchers and practitioners working, whether at micro or macro levels and to provide the premier interdisciplinary and multidisciplinary discussions for researchers, practitioners and educators on the most recent trends, and concerns, practical challenges encountered and the solutions adopted in this commercially important field. The focus theme of this year's conference is Innovation and Productivity for The New Revival.
Submission Guidelines
All papers must be original and not simultaneously submitted to another journal or conference. The following paper categories are welcome:
FULL PAPERS (FOR REVIEW). Authors are requested to submit a full paper of 7500 words maximum in either Microsoft Word or Adobe PDF format using the template. The template contains all the style requirements for formatting the text and is the easiest way to prepare the paper. Only electronic files conforming to the conference guidelines will be accepted for review. Submitted papers will go under blind review by at least two referees, and they must be submitted electronically.
FINAL PAPERS (AFTER ACCEPTANCE). Following acceptance, authors are again requested to ensure that the final submission adheres to the conference guidelines using the above template before sending them to the secretariat of ICIED-2023 by easychair.org in both Microsoft Word and PDF format.
GUIDELINES FOR PRESENTATIONS. Each presentation will last 20 minutes (15 + 5 minutes for questions). The conference link will be sent to the participants by e-mail. Presenters will be requested to upload their presentation at least 15 minutes prior to the beginning of their session.
GUIDELINES FOR PUBLICATION. All accepted and presented papers will be published in the ‘Journal of Management and Innovation’ (ISSN2790-2382) and edited by the Graduate School of Business of MUST.
Note: The official language of the conference and publication is ENGLISH.
